Organization
Restoration House STL serves highly vulnerable young adults ages 18–26 in St. Louis who are experiencing or at risk of homelessness, many of whom are aging out of foster care and facing significant barriers to stability. Through The Rock drop-in center, personalized case management via the Dream Builders Initiative, and ID acquisition services, Restoration House provides critical resources, trusted relationships, and a clear path forward for youth navigating independence.
Partnership #1 (2025)
Restoration House STL is expanding its Dream Builders Initiative to provide deeper, more comprehensive support for women rebuilding their lives after incarceration. The program focuses on long-term stability through housing support, workforce development, financial education, and trauma-informed services. The Brown Sisters Foundation awarded a grant to support the growth of this initiative and established a challenge goal to engage new and existing donors in expanding access to services that reduce recidivism and promote lasting independence.
